begin process at 2012 05 30 05:20:28
  Trouver un code source :
 
dans
 
Accueil > Forum > 

Archive Javascript

 > 

Archives

 > 

AU SECOURS !!!

 > 

verification de plusieurs textbox a la fois


Derniers messages déposésPoser une question dans le forum ou lancer une discussion

verification de plusieurs textbox a la fois

jeudi 4 mars 2004 à 21:56:36 | verification de plusieurs textbox a la fois

bonjovi51

Bonjour a tous

j'ai 6 textbox dans lesquelles il faut entrer des valeurs numériques

Je voudrai les faire vérifier par une fonction js. Mais mon code ne marche pas.


<script language="JavaScript">
function submit_scores(i)
{
var verifscores;
j=1;
while(j<=i)
{
verifscores=document.scores.butdom[j].value');
if(verifscores!=parseInt(scores)){
alert("Les scores doivent être de valeur numérique");
}
return false;
j++;
}
}
</script>

<?php
echo "<form method='post' action='' name='scores'>";
$i=1;
while($i<=6)
{
<input type='text' name='butdom[".$i."]' maxlength='2' size='2'>
}
echo <input type='submit' name='ajoutscores' value='Valider' onclick='submit_scores($i)'";
echo "</form>";


Pourquoi ca ne marche pas, nom de dieu !!

Je vous remercie !!



---------
le pastis est à consommer avec modération
jeudi 4 mars 2004 à 22:00:17 | Re : verification de plusieurs textbox a la fois

bonjovi51

j'ai oublié de mettre dans la boucle, $i++, mais ce n'est pas le problème.

La vérification ne s'effectue pas !!
---------
le pastis est à consommer avec modération
vendredi 5 mars 2004 à 06:11:07 | Re : verification de plusieurs textbox a la fois

bultez

Membre Club
Bonjour

isNaN
evaluates an argument to determine if it is "NaN" (not a number).
Syntax
isNaN(testValue)
testValue is the value you want to evaluate.
Description
The isNaN function is a built-in JavaScript function. It is not a method associated with any object, but is part of the language itself. the parseFloat and parseInt functions return "NaN" when they evaluate a value that is not a number. The "NaN" value is not a number in any radix. You can call the isNaN function to determine if the result of parseFloat or parseInt is "NaN". If "NaN" is passed on to arithmetic operations, the operation results will also be "NaN".
The isNaN function returns true or false.
Examples
The following example evaluates floatValue to determine if it is a number, then calls a procedure accordingly.
floatValue=parseFloat(toFloat)
if isNaN(floatValue) { notFloat()}
else { isFloat() }

désolé, uniquement en anglais, mais pas
difficile à comprendre.
Cordialement. Bul.
vendredi 5 mars 2004 à 15:34:31 | Re : verification de plusieurs textbox a la fois

bonjovi51

Je te remercie de ton aide. Mais le problème est que ma fonction js, ne reconnait pas mes textbox, puisque elles sont nommées de cette façon :
butdom[0], butdom[1], butdom[2], butdom[3], butdom[etc...].

Lorsque je fais document.scores.butdom[0].value, il y aune erreur js.

J'aimerai savoir comment faire pour que ma fonction puisse prendre en compte mes zone de textes !!

Merci encore
---------
le pastis est à consommer avec modération
samedi 6 mars 2004 à 09:57:47 | Re : verification de plusieurs textbox a la fois

bultez

Membre Club
Bonjour
je n'avais pas tout lu.
donc quelques erreurs de syntaxe ou autres

<script language="JavaScript">
function submit_scores(i)
{var verifscores;
j=1;
while(j<i)
{verifscores=document.getElementById("butdom["+j+"]").value;
if(verifscores!=parseInt(verifscores))
{alert("Les scores doivent être de valeur numérique");
return false;}
j++; } }
</script>

<?php
echo "<form method='post' action='' name='scores'>";
$i=1;
while($i<=6)
{ ?>
<input type='text' id="butdom[<?echo $i;?>]" name='butdom[<?echo $i;?>]' maxlength='2' size='2'><?
$i++;
}
echo "<input type='submit' name='ajoutscores' value='Valider'
onclick='submit_scores($i)'";
echo "</form>";

ça devrait aller mieux.
Cordialement. Bul.
lundi 8 mars 2004 à 12:34:12 | Re : verification de plusieurs textbox a la fois

bonjovi51

Je te remercie pour ton aide, ca m'a été d'un grand secours.

A charge de revanche !!


---------
le pastis est à consommer avec modération


Cette discussion est classée dans : textbox, code, while, marche, verification


Répondre à ce message

Sujets en rapport avec ce message

réutilisation du code Javascript - IE vs Ns ?! [ par husleagd ] Bonjour à tous,J'ai un code qui marche bien dans IE, et Konqueror mais pas dans Netscape7.1 sous Linux.D'abord voilà le code: ..... <script language=" code source [ par woofy ] Voila j'ai télécharger un code source pour faire ejecter le cd-rom. mais je ne sais pas comment ca marche ... je le met dans bloc note et ensuite je l Verification de formulaire [ par kantziko ] Bonjour à tous,J'ai un petit soucis avec un script tout bête... Il s'agit d'une vérification d'un formulaire html pour bien avoir certains champs remp code javascript ne marche pas [ par sb38 ] Bonjour, Je suis un gros débutant en javascript. J'ai fait un script qui fonctionne tres bien sur une machine avec xp et ie compatible MSIE 6.0 Par co Problème avec un DOCTYPE [ par biohazard2 ] J'ai un problème avec les DOCTYPE car quand j'en met un, mon code javascript ne marche pas.Mon code:<i body onload="form.submit();" => erreur javascript! marche 1 fois sur 2 [ par deniscarl ] bonjour,Je fais une redirection pour des site en PHP et il me faut une page intermediaire, qui redirige les variable POST et GET.Mon Code PHP génère u Textbox évoluée [ par stillska ] Bonjour, voila je crée un site web et mes employeurs veulent une interface entièrement modifiable. Jusque la tout va bien, j'ai fait une textbox en bb Fonction qui marche sous firefox mais pas sous IE8 ! [ par asx44 ] Bonjour, Mon probleme c'est que j'ai une fonction mute qui permet de controler wmp qui marche sous firefox mais pas sous ie8 et j'aimerai que ça marc Bulle d'aide [ par frd2k ] Bonjour à tous,Je viens ici poser une question ou même chercher de l'aide.J'ai trouver sur votre site un code permettant de faire une bulle d'aide ima code de verification [ par sokhnandao ] bonjour je voudrai un code javascript qui me permet de verifier mon formulaire.dans ce formmulaire les erreurs doivent etre mentionne en rouge et s'il


Nos sponsors


Sondage...

Comparez les prix

CalendriCode

Mai 2012
LMMJVSD
 123456
78910111213
14151617181920
21222324252627
28293031   

Consulter la suite du CalendriCode

A découvrir



 
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ils.
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és

Google Coop CodeS-SourceS Google Coop CodeS-SourceS
Temps d'éxécution de la page : 1,888 sec (3)

Nous contacter | Annoncer sur CodeS-SourceS | Mentions légales